ADVOCACY CENTER FOR CHILDREN OF GALVESTON COUNTY
JOB DESCRIPTION
FORENSIC INTERVIEW SPECIALIST
The Interview Specialist is directly responsible to the Executive Director of the Advocacy Center
for Children of Galveston County (ACC).
Skills needed include verbal and writing proficiency, knowledge of child development, child
sexual and physical abuse dynamics, technical experience in operation of video equipment,
comfort with graphic and descriptive sexual behaviors and language and demonstrate flexibility
in high stress situations.
Duties include, but are not limited to:
Conducting all videotaped interviews of child victims and child witnesses;
Preparation of caretaker/victim and any other child witness for the interview process;
Scheduling interviews and notifying all appropriate agency professionals of scheduled
appointments;
Maintenance of video room, equipment, storage and interview tools;
Responding to subpoenas and providing testimony before grand jury, civil and criminal
cases;
Participating in weekly multidisciplinary team meetings;
Complete all appropriate statistical and case tracking documents;
Conduct training to professionals and community education as needed;
Participation in on-going training to maintain state of the art interview methods;
Management of Rainbow Room and all that entails, i.e. inventory, maintain records,
monitor access, etc.
